Calculate 9.7^3 + (5.6 – 0.84)^2, correct to 3 significant figures.​

Mathematics
1 answer:
disa [49]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

935

Step-by-step explanation:

When you plug it straight into the calculator you get 935.3306

For three significant figures you would round it to 935.

Which of the following best describes the end behavior of y=x^2 -bx +c as x approaches either positive or negative infinity?
Tcecarenko [31]
As x approaches either positive or negative infinity, y will approach positive infinity. 
This is because x^2 will grow large much quicker than b*x, so it has more importance. So when considering the limit, we can imagine that the equation looks like this:
y = x^2 
This equation will go to infinity for x approaching both negative and positive infinity.
